What organ does dialysis tubing model in the experiment with glucose and starch?

Back

Small intestine

What is absorption in the context of digestion?

Back

Absorption is when food molecules go through the openings/gates in the wall of the small intestine and into the body.

What is the difference between starch and glucose?

Back

Starch is made up of many glucose molecules bonded together.

What is the primary function of the small intestine?

Back

The small intestine is responsible for the majority of digestion and absorption of nutrients.
